Engine Specifications
Engine: 3.6L I6
Displacement: 3590 cc
Horsepower: 221 hp
Torque: 278 lb-ft
Compression Ratio: 9.6:1
Ignition System: Electronic
Cooling System: Liquid-cooled
Performance Specifications
0-60 Time: 8.5 seconds
1/4 Mile Time: 16.5 seconds
Top Speed: 140 mph
Transmission and Drive
Drive Type: RWD (Rear Wheel Drive)
Transmission Type: 4-speed automatic
Fuel and Efficiency
Fuel System Type: Fuel injection
MPG: 15 city / 22 highway
Dimensions and Brakes
Brakes: Disc brakes
Wheelbase: 113 inches
Weight: 4000 lbs

Unveiling the Elegance of the 1989 Jaguar XJ6

The 1989 Jaguar XJ6 stands as a testament to the enduring legacy of British automotive craftsmanship. Nestled in the heart of Coventry, Jaguar's commitment to luxury and performance culminated in this exquisite model, which became a symbol of status and sophistication. The XJ6, part of the illustrious XJ series, was not just a car; it was an experience that blended tradition with innovation. A notable moment in its history was its role as the chariot of choice for British government officials, further cementing its stature in automotive aristocracy.

Design and Innovation

The exterior of the 1989 Jaguar XJ6 exuded grace and power, with its long bonnet and distinctive Jaguar grille commanding respect on any road. The sleek lines and gentle curves were a nod to its sporting heritage while maintaining an air of elegance. Inside, passengers were enveloped in sumptuous leather and rich wood veneers, a hallmark of Jaguar's attention to detail. Technologically advanced for its time, the XJ6 featured amenities such as automatic climate control and power-adjustable seats. Color options ranged from the classic British Racing Green to a more understated Nimbus White, with each hue accentuating the car's regal presence. The saloon body style was particularly iconic, offering both luxury and practicality.

Historical Significance

The 1989 Jaguar XJ6 was not just another luxury car; it was a pioneer that influenced future generations of vehicles. Its blend of performance and opulence set a new benchmark for what a luxury sedan could be. With an advanced independent rear suspension system, it offered a ride quality that few contemporaries could match, making it a favorite among discerning drivers who valued comfort without compromising on agility.

Performance and Handling

Under the hood, the 1989 Jaguar XJ6 boasted a robust 3.6-liter inline-six engine that delivered smooth acceleration and a top speed that could eclipse most rivals of its era. The sprint from 0-60 mph was achieved with poise and composure, reflecting Jaguar's racing pedigree. On winding roads or when navigating through urban landscapes, the XJ6 remained composed, its handling characteristics defined by precision steering and an absorbent suspension system. Driving this car was akin to conducting an orchestra; every movement was fluid, every note resonated with character.

Ownership Experience

Owners of the 1989 Jaguar XJ6 typically reveled in its dual personality – it served admirably as both a daily driver and a weekend showpiece. Maintenance required an attentive owner due to the complexity of its mechanical systems, but many found joy in preserving this piece of automotive history. Reliability had improved over earlier models, yet it remained essential to have a trusted mechanic familiar with Jaguars.

Fun Facts

The 1989 Jaguar XJ6 has graced many collections worldwide, including those of celebrities who appreciated its blend of performance and luxury. While not known for breaking speed records, it held its own as one of the best-selling luxury cars in various markets during its time. Criticisms often centered around electrical gremlins – a quirk that owners came to accept as part of the car's character.

Collector's Information

Today, the 1989 Jaguar XJ6 is becoming increasingly rare, with production numbers not as high as more mass-produced contemporaries. As such, values can vary significantly based on condition and provenance – from affordable entry points into classic car ownership to more premium prices for well-maintained examples with documented histories. The market has shown appreciation for well-preserved XJ6s as collectors seek out models emblematic of late-80s luxury.
